Working with the Railway Industry

Grand Central is working closely with its industry partner Network Rail in further developing plans for additional services both in the North East and West Yorkshire, and is fully involved in the development of the East Coast Route Utilisation Study.


The benefits provided by Grand Central’s services are aligned to the published objectives of the Government and many local authorities. Specifically they include:

  • * The delivery of a safe and reliable service of consistent high quality for passengers.
  • * The provision of a value for money service for passengers and taxpayers.
  • * A passion for excellence in service delivery to customers.
  • * Assisting with the North's connectivity as outlined in "The Northern Way"

Additionally these new rail services will help in creating improved journey opportunities both to and from Yorkshire and the North East and London, offering for many, a viable alternative to the car.

The Office of Rail Regulation (ORR) led by Chairman Chris Bolt is an independent body set up by Government. Whilst Grand Central continues to work closely with Network Rail on timetable development, the final approval for the commencement of Grand Central services on the Bradford route is dependent on the approval of the ORR.
